Bill Summary

SB 1142 Ticket Sales (2014 Session)
by Lee Co Sponsors: Sobel, Soto CS Sponsors: Commerce and Tourism
Ticket Sales; Providing that a person who counterfeits, forges, alters, clones, or possesses a ticket, card, wristband, or other medium that accesses or is associated with a specified ticket, token, or paper with the intent to defraud commits a misdemeanor of the first degree; providing enhanced criminal penalties for second and subsequent violations concerning fraudulent creation or possession of an admission ticket; prohibiting the sale, offer for sale, or transfer of certain multiuse tickets or a card, wristband, or other medium that accesses or is associated with such multiuse ticket, etc. Effective Date: 7/1/2014
